Disney Dream Comes True for Family After £1m EuroMillions Win Following Baby's Surgery
£1m EuroMillions Win Funds Disney Trip After Baby's Surgery

Matt Cole, 41, and Courtney Cockerton, 27, from Horsham, have won £1 million on the EuroMillions just weeks after their five-month-old son Rupert underwent a five-hour operation to repair a cleft lip and palate. The couple described the past few months as “really difficult” as they balanced hospital appointments at Evelina London Children’s Hospital with caring for Rupert and his two-and-a-half-year-old sister Ivy.

From Hospital Appointments to Disney Dreams

Instead of continuing regular medical trips, the family is now planning a dream holiday to Disneyland Paris. Matt, a quality assurance tester in insurance, said: “It’s been a really difficult few months. We knew before Rupert was born that he would need surgery, but nothing can truly prepare you for seeing your baby go through a five-hour operation at such a young age and having to stay in hospital overnight.”

Courtney added: “Ivy is only two and a half, but she’s been absolutely brilliant. She’s taken everything in her stride and is so caring towards Rupert. We’ve always dreamt of taking her to Disneyland Paris and seeing her face light up when she meets her favourite characters. Now, thanks to this incredible win, that’s the first thing on our list.”

Life-Changing Win Brings Security

Matt won the £1 million prize after matching the UK Millionaire Maker code on a Lucky Dip ticket. He said: “Through everything that has been happening, I still managed to find time to buy a EuroMillions Lucky Dip ticket. I’m so glad I did - I could never have imagined what would happen next. When I realised I’d won £1M, I genuinely couldn’t believe it. I checked it over and over again. Even now it still hasn’t properly sunk in.”

The couple plans to use the winnings to buy a new home and a new car, providing greater security for their family. Matt said: “Our family and friends have been just as shocked as we are about the win, but they’re absolutely over the moon for us. After everything we’ve been through recently, it feels like we’ve had a really lucky break.”

Support from NHS and National Lottery

The couple praised the NHS staff for their support during Rupert’s treatment. Courtney said: “The support we’ve received from NHS staff has been amazing and we’re so grateful for everything they’ve done for us.” Dean O’Field, Winner Advisor at Allwyn, operator of The National Lottery, said: “Matt, Courtney, Rupert and Ivy are such a wonderful family, and I’m absolutely delighted for them. After what has been a difficult few months, it’s fantastic to see them win this incredible amount of money and see them start making some lovely plans together as a family.
